You Face Steep Consequences With Any Criminal Conviction 

When you are arrested for a crime, the prospect of spending time behind bars is constantly hanging over your head. While it is true that the extent of this potential sentence can vary, there is no question that a conviction could upend your life no matter the charge. 

Misdemeanors are the lowest level of criminal charge, and they still have the potential to result in up to a year in jail. For felony offenses, those maximum penalties are much greater. If that wasn’t enough criminal liability to be concerned about, you could also be overwhelmed with monetary fines, the loss of constitutional rights, and even mandatory registration as a sex offender.

There is no uniform cost for hiring a criminal defense attorney in Fridley. Instead, each attorney has the opportunity to set their own fees when handling these cases. In a few situations, attorneys might take on a criminal case for a flat fee. Often, attorneys will only work on criminal defense cases on an hourly basis.
The hourly rate for an attorney can vary depending on a few factors. Experience is arguably the most important question, as attorneys with a long track record of wins in criminal court will likely be able to charge more.
Thankfully, you never have to guess what an attorney might charge in your case. Most criminal defense attorneys offer a free initial consultation that will give you a clear picture of what your defense might cost.

It is up to the prosecutor in your case to decide if they are going to make a plea bargain offer or not. However, it is unusual for the state to not try and resolve these cases without the need for a trial. Prosecutors have heavy caseloads, and they frequently look to lighten them through settlements.
One of the reasons it is important to hire an attorney is to get perspective on a plea offer. An offer from the state might not seem reasonable to the untrained eye, but an attorney could put that offer into context. It is never a good idea to negotiate a plea bargain on your own.
